Key strengths
- Clear, recognizable rose-centric identity supported by multiple retailer and lists (good 'type' fidelity).
- Perceived strong value for money: accessible price points with vendor-claimed extended wear time and community dupe comparisons to higher-priced rose-vanilla releases.
- Versatile in cooler seasons and suited to evening or romantic occasions due to warm amber/musk/oud base.
Things to know
- You dislike rose-vanilla or ambroxan-forward modern florals — community reviews indicate some wearers find the opening or overall profile off-putting.
- You want an exact, standout signature — repeated comparisons to established rose-vanilla fragrances suggest this is unlikely to be uniquely identifying.
- You live in hot climates and expect a lightweight summer daytime scent — vendor advice and base composition favor cooler-season wear.
What to expect
Expect a citrus-tinged opening that quickly moves into a dominant rose/jasmine heart and settles on a warm base of musk/amber/vanilla with woody/oud accents. Vendor pages and fragrance databases consistently list lemon/fresh citrus top notes, rose/jasmine heart notes, and an ambroxan/musk/vanilla/oud base; community comments often compare the overall profile to familiar rose-vanilla/rose-oud releases.
